Overview

Delosperma Yellow with Eye is a compact, mat-forming alpine grown for its vivid yellow flowers, each featuring a contrasting central eye. Flowering over an extended period in the warmer months, it creates a colourful carpet that is particularly effective spilling over walls, edging pathways or filling gaps in rockeries and gravel gardens.

Its succulent evergreen foliage helps it cope well with dry conditions once established, making it a practical choice for sunny, free-draining sites. It also performs well in containers and alpine troughs where excellent drainage can be provided.

Growing Guide

Plant in a sunny position with sharply drained soil. Delosperma performs best where excess winter moisture can drain away freely, making raised beds, rockeries and gravel gardens ideal locations. Water regularly during establishment, then only during prolonged dry periods.

Avoid heavy, waterlogged soils, particularly in winter, as these can reduce the plant's longevity.

Seasonal Care

Remove spent flowers if desired to keep plants looking tidy and encourage continued blooming. In spring, trim away any winter-damaged growth before fresh growth begins.
